Instructions

Let’s dive into the steps to create this comforting casserole:

1. Preheat Your Equipment

Start by preheating your oven to the temperature recommended in the recipe card. This ensures everything cooks evenly and gives your casserole that golden, bubbly finish we all crave.

2. Cook the Ground Beef

In a large skillet, brown the ground beef over medium heat. Stir it around to break up any clumps, and cook until it’s nicely browned and cooked through. Add the diced onions and garlic in the last minute or so of cooking, and let them soften and get fragrant.

3. Combine Ingredients

Once the beef is cooked, drain any excess fat, and add the canned tomatoes, seasonings, and cooked pasta to the skillet. Stir everything together until it’s well combined. Now, it’s time to add the magic touch—cheese! Stir in a handful of shredded cheese and let it melt right into the mixture.

4. Prepare Your Baking Dish

Transfer the beef and pasta mixture into a prepared baking dish. If you want to make cleanup a breeze, you can lightly grease the dish with cooking spray or butter.

5. Bake to Perfection

Top your casserole with a final layer of shredded cheese. Pop it in the oven and bake until the cheese is golden, bubbly, and just starting to brown around the edges—about 20 minutes. The aroma while it bakes? Absolutely irresistible!

6. Finishing Touches

Once the casserole is out of the oven, let it rest for a few minutes before serving. This allows all the flavors to settle in nicely and makes for easier serving.

7. Serve and Enjoy!

Dish out generous portions, and get ready to dive into this comforting meal. Whether served with a simple salad or on its own, this casserole is pure satisfaction in every bite.

Additional Tips

  • Prep Ahead: Chop and measure your ingredients the night before to save time. Store them in airtight containers to keep them fresh.
  • Spice It Up: Want a little extra heat? Add chili flakes or a dash of smoked paprika.
  • Dietary Adjustments: You can easily make this dish gluten-free by swapping regular pasta for a gluten-free option. To make it dairy-free, use a plant-based cheese.
  • Storage Tips: Store le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days. Reheat gently to preserve the cheesy, creamy texture.
  • Double the Batch: This casserole freezes beautifully. Make a double batch and freeze one for an easy dinner on a busy night.

FAQ Section

Q1: Can I substitute the ground beef with turkey or chicken?
A1: Absolutely! Ground turkey or chicken would work great in this dish if you prefer a leaner option.

Q2: Can I make this ahead of time?
A2: Yes! You can assemble the casserole a day ahead, store it in the fridge, and bake it when you’re ready to eat.

Q3: How do I store leftovers?
A3: Keep any leftovers in an airtight container for up to 3 days. Reheat in the oven or microwave.

Q4: Can I freeze this dish?
A4: Yes! Freeze it before baking for up to 2 months. Thaw it overnight in the fridge and bake as usual.

Q5: Can I double the recipe?
A5: Definitely! Just make sure you have a larger baking dish and slightly adjust the cooking time as needed.

Q6: What side dishes go well with this recipe?
A6: Mashed potatoes, roasted veggies, or a side salad all pair perfectly with this casserole.

Q7: How can I make this dish healthier?
A7: Use lean ground beef or turkey, and add extra veggies like spinach or bell peppers to the mix.

Q8: What’s the best cookware to use for this recipe?
A8: A 9×13-inch baking dish is perfect for this casserole. You can use glass, ceramic, or metal.

Ingredients

Scale
  1. 1 lb uncooked penne
  2. 1 tbsp olive oil
  3. 1 lb lean ground beef
  4. 1/2 medium onion, chopped
  5. 1 clove garlic, minced
  6. 1 1/2 cups marinara sauce
  7. Salt & pepper, to taste
  8. 1 1/2 cups shredded cheddar cheese

Instructions

  • Preheat Oven
    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C).
    Grease a 9×13 baking dish with cooking spray.

  • Cook the Pasta
    Boil a large pot of salted water and cook the penne for 10 minutes until slightly underdone.
    Drain and set aside.

  • Prepare the Beef Mixture
    Heat olive oil in a skillet over medium-high heat.
    Add ground beef and chopped onion and cook for 10 minutes, breaking up the meat as it cooks.
    Stir in garlic and cook for another minute.
    Drain excess fat if necessary.
    Stir in marinara sauce, season with salt & pepper, and heat through.

  • Assemble the Casserole
    Pour cooked pasta into the baking dish.
    Top with beef mixture and toss to combine.
    Sprinkle an even layer of cheese over the top.
    (Optional: Stir in an extra 1/2 cup of cheese for extra cheesiness.)

  • Bake
    Bake uncovered for 10 minutes until the cheese is melted.
    (Optional: Broil for a few minutes to brown the cheese.)

 

  • Serve & Enjoy
    Serve immediately and enjoy this cheesy, comforting meal!

Notes

  • For extra cheesiness, stir in more shredded cheese before baking.
  • Feel free to use a different pasta, like rigatoni or ziti, for variety.

 

  • If you prefer a healthier version, you can use lean turkey or chicken instead of ground beef.
